The ingredients needed to cook My Teriyaki Chicken:
- Provide 2 pieces chicken tighs
- Take 2 table spoon soy sauce
- You need 3 table spoon sake
- Provide 2 table spoon mirin
Instructions to make My Teriyaki Chicken:
- Make holes with using a folk to avoid the skin shrink
- Grill the chicken from skin side. No additional oil needed.
- When the skin sides turn brown and crispy, turn them over.
- While baking the other sides, mix all the seasonings.
- When the other sides turn brown (about 7 mins), add the mixed seasonings.
- Boil the sauce until it comes to your favourite thickness. Boil the sauce well to make it nice and thick :)
